23. Ethics / C. Virtue Theory / 1. Virtue Theory / a. Nature of virtue
Virtue should be defined by consequences, not by states of mind [Driver]
Virtues are character traits or dispositions which produce good consequences for others [Driver]
Control of pregnancy and knowledge of paternity have downgraded chastity [Driver]
Good intentions are not necessary for virtue [Driver]
23. Ethics / C. Virtue Theory / 3. Virtues / a. Virtues
The virtue of man is thoughtful foresight of future events [Chilo, by Diog. Laertius]
If generosity systematically turned recipients into parasites, it wouldn't be a virtue [Driver]
26. Natural Theory / C. Causation / 4. Naturalised causation
Science has shown that causal relations are just transfers of energy or momentum [Fair, by Sosa/Tooley]
Fair shifted his view to talk of counterfactuals about energy flow [Fair, by Schaffer,J]
